The answers that represent a decrease in entropy are:
-CO2 gas is dissolved in water to make a carbonated beverage
-NO2(g) → N2O4(g)
Step-by-step explanation:
Since in carbonated drinks, carbon dioxide is in its liquid form, since a pressure is applied to said gas, in this way, when carbon dioxide dissolves in a liquid, its entropy decreases, thus producing a negative change in entropy (the entropy of a gas is higher than the entropy of a liquid).
The number of gaseous reagents is equal to 1-2 = -1. Since it is negative, therefore, entropy is also negative.
